MILLER-I
Generic Replacement for Miller 071-609 & 049-443 Series Boards
The MILLER-I board is an exact replacement for the Miller 071-609 and 049-443 board in regards to wiring connections. The mounting of the board is slightly different in regards to the original board having long screws mounting the unit through the front panel. Ours has nylon spacers that simply are attached by screwing short screws through the original holes in the machine's panel into the spacers. The board is then simply snapped into place upon these spacers. In the event that the terminal identifications must be shown, their proper lettering is part of the foil on the reverse side of the board. The Model MILLER-I is greatly improved over the original manufacturer's board. The board has been designed to be insensitive to ignition noise. This means that you may use any type of spark plugs you desire instead of resistance plugs (RD-16s). On most machines there is a large gold metal resistor mounted on a metal bracket under the original board. This resistor was a "fix" for spurious problems with the original Miller board and is not used with our board. Simply detach the wires and discard it. Our board is greatly simplified over the original factory board and is much lower in profile. This enables much easier installation than the original board that came with the machine. The MILLER-I board has been specifically designed so that a reverse battery connection will not damage the board.
